Output 682602b8ba1c3e0a8d7cdeec39b6410565db12268264e4a5b94c6400c4eea6b3:123

value
413956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ddc851a06e6dc9a25c15655cf23811be0c11921e OP_EQUAL
address
3MuhELTUw45cixx7fV3ko9Mooc7a47jSRY
transaction
682602b8ba1c3e0a8d7cdeec39b6410565db12268264e4a5b94c6400c4eea6b3
spent
true